It's Not Easy Being Right... Vanessa Campbell is a CPA by day and a perfectionist by night. She's fit, successful...and decidedly lonely. She can't stop thinking about the youngest McCauley brother, Cameron. He's just like her: smart, attractive, and usually right—except when dealing with her. ...But Someone's Got To Do It. Cameron McCauley likes Vanessa a little too well. She's a blond goddess with a razor-sharp tongue. She hates to be wrong, just like him. But she can hold a grudge and is stubborn to a fault—also like him. A past misunderstanding has them rubbing each other the wrong way. Cam is dying to shake Vanessa up—get her to let loose. But if he succeeds, can his heart handle it?

I love the McCauley Brothers series by Marie Harte and Ruining Mr. Perfect gave us Cameron, the youngest McCauley’s story, along with a few side stories that gave it a small-town vibe. From page one Harte grabbed me, and I devoured this as I laughed, sighed and crossed my fingers. If you haven’t tried this series yet, I highly recommend it to fans of BROTHERS *yummy brothers*, small-town feels, family and just the right amount of heat.

Caffeinated Dates with Ruining Mr. Perfect

First Date: In the previous novel Vanessa Campbell our little perfectionist, drill sergeant and number geek shared a rather smokin’ hot kiss with Cameron. He is the youngest McCauley, who unlike his brother’s isn’t in the family construction business, prefers apple-flavored beers, eats healthy and is neat. Nothing has happened since then, but Cameron is finding opportunities to spend time with her. Vanessa is impossibly attracted to him, but with her roommates dating his brothers it could get messy and Vanessa doesn’t do messy.

Second Date: I love the little tango, denial and friendship developing between them. Talks at the gym, and a situation push them into spending time together and ooh-la-la the sparks, the heat, the view. I am melting as I try to both savor and move forward to my HEA. Meanwhile, there is trouble at the McCauley homestead, and it is shaking up the boys. Mike and Delilah butt heads and the brothers dish and tease each other. I adore the small-town vibe, side stories and updates regarding previous couples.

Third Date: Vanessa and Cameron are so hot together, but Vanessa has some hang-ups and trust issues that are making things difficult. Miscommunication, feelings, fears and an unexpected complication throw a bump into the relationship. Of course, family and friends are there to offer advice and help the couple out. Other threads wrap us as our couple grows in their relationship. The chemistry between Cannon and Vanessa was delightful from their banter to sexy time making this date the most precious as I rooted for them.

I enjoyed my dates with Ruining Mr. Perfect and recommend the series to fans of brothers, friendships, and family. Fans of Bella Andre will enjoy this series. What to Do with a Bad Boy the next book features Mike and his son.
